    A subsidiary of Veolia Group, Veolia North America (VNA) offers a full spectrum of water, waste and energy management services, including water, and wastewater treatment, commercial and hazardous waste collection and disposal, energy consulting and resource recovery.

    VNA helps commercial, industrial, healthcare, higher education, and municipality customers throughout North America.

    Headquartered in Boston, Mass., Veolia North America has approximately 10,000 employees working at more than 350 locations across the continent.

    Supervises the workforce to operate and maintain water and wastewater facilities in compliance with applicable company policies/procedures, regulations, and law.

    The incumbent will be the licensed operator accountable for drinking water systems.

    This position entails professionalism and independent judgment, and the overall ability to work effectively at all levels, including union environment.

    Coordinate and schedule a variety of maintenance, installation and repair projects for the water and sewer systems in the VEOLIA Water Highlands/West Milford Operations.

    Supervise, inspect, and perform maintenance, repair and installation work to be completed in the water/sewer systems of the VEOLIA Water Highlands/West Milford Operations.

    Receive work orders and complete by determining materials to be used and manpower required.

    Assign work orders for issues discovered upon physical inspection and/or due to complaints received directly via customer call center.

    Periodically inspect work in progress by private contractors to verify quality of work and ensure they stay within budget.

    Order material and equipment needed to perform installation and repair.
    Partner with the Engineering Department in the prioritization of the Capital Projects.
    Partner with EHSS to conduct periodic safety and training programs.
    Safety monitoring of crews at work site.
    Prepare reports as required by VEOLIA and all regulatory agencies.

    Ability to respond to emergency calls and work extended hours as needed (the incumbent must be member of VEOLIA Water Highlands/West Milford Operations emergency callout rotation).

    Sets the tone for safety and housekeeping.
    Perform other projects/tasks/duties as assigned.
    AS/BS degree in related field or equivalent work experience.

    The incumbent requires a minimum of two years' experience in the construction, operations, maintenance, and repair of drinking water systems; a minimum of two years of supervision experience is preferred.

    Oversee the operation and maintenance of water treatment plants to ensure compliance with regulatory procedures and reporting practices.
    Read and interpret drawings, GIS, and work specifications.
    Work independently, use good judgment and make sound decisions in accordance with established procedures and policies.
    Estimate material, equipment, and labor costs.
    Knowledge of systems and software programs including GIS and asset management (CMMS).

    Strong knowledge of methods, practices, procedures, materials, and equipment associated with the construction, maintenance, and repair of water systems.

    Ability to safely handle chemicals, manage inventory to ensure adequate supply in on hand.
    Knowledge of electrical, instrumentation and control (SCADA) systems.
    Strong mechanical aptitude.
    Ability to accurately read and interpret engineering plans and drawings and GIS mapping.
    Ability to effectively interact with customers, contractors and State and Local Agencies.
